摘要
介绍一种基于DDS软件算法的精密低频三相数字信号源。信号源硬件是以C8051F005单片机为核心,通过软件编程模拟DDS专用器件的功能,并辅以DAC7512 D/A转换器产生幅值、频率可变,且相位差为120°的三相交流信号,最后采用功率放大器TDA7294提升信号源的输出功率和电压幅度。
A design of the low frequency,high accuracy three-phase digital signal source based on DDS is introduced.This signal source can produce three-phase sine AC signal by using C8051F005 single chip as the core and using DAC7512 as the other chip to output the different amplitude,frequency sine signal with 120° phase difference by the method of software.At last,the voltage & power is amplified by high power operational amplifier.
